BCIT United Way Halloween Pancake Breakfast

Join BCIT at the annual Halloween Pancake Breakfast on Oct 31st, in support of the United Way BC.

This year’s theme is a Salute to Essential Workers.

Drop by anytime between 6:45 and 10:00 am for pancakes, essential worker-themed costumes encouraged, all for a worthy cause.

Burnaby Mayor Mike Hurley, the dean of BCIT’s school of construction and the environment, Wayne Hand, and BCIT interim president Paul McCullough will all be in attendance.

So far, BCIT has raised over $7300.

This will be a near zero waste event. Please bring your own cups, plates and cutlery if possible. Compostable ones available.

When: Monday, Oct. 31 (6:45 to 10 a.m.)
Where: BCIT Burnaby Campus, Building NE 4 Carpentry (3700 Willingdon Ave.)
Cost: Suggested donation $3
